Images shown are for reference only. Parts should be matched by part number. Contact us to help find your part.

JC02/101362-ORG

Price: $103.34


PULLEY - WATER PUMP

Details

Customer reviews

JC02/101379-ORG

JC02/101379-ORG
$331.93

JC02/101346-ORG

JC02/101346-ORG
$4.34

JC02/101242-ORG

JC02/101242-ORG
$26.25

JC02/101408-ORG

JC02/101408-ORG
$10.95